Tail end of Q425

Q425 came to a stop at CP140 to let Amtrak 449 and 448 pass. It was definitely a long heavy train today, I believe I counted 170 cars. The head end was stopped slightly before CP140 and the tail end here was just past MP138, near the entrance of Muddy Pond in Washington.

Photographed by Ryan Trela, January 26, 2022.
